2016-06-28 21 views
1

私はこのdocumentationから@ angular/routerを使用しようとしています。私は、NPM使用して、このモジュールをインストールしようとした:npm install @angular/router --save をそして私は、このモジュールをインポートしようとした:角度2 '角度/ルータ'をインストールしてインポートするには?

import { ROUTER_DIRECTIVES } from '@angular/router'; 

私はエラーが「『角度/ルータ@』モジュールが見つかりません」を取得 私は/ /角度@ node_modulesを見てルータディレクトリ。それは2つのディレクトリ:angular1とangular2を持っています。このモジュールをインポートする必要があります:

import { ROUTER_DIRECTIVES } from '@angular/router/angular2/router.js'; 

これは間違ったモジュールですか?それはangular2ディレクトリだけで3つのファイルがあります。router.js、router.dev.jsは、

+0

を追加する必要がありでしたあなただけのプルしようとしていたルータのバージョンを確認しますか? package.jsonファイルで、それが引っ張っているルータのバージョンを調べてください。最新のものは3.0.0-alpha.8でなければなりません –

答えて